San Francisco is suing a downtown corner store for allegedly selling methamphetamine, marijuana, illegal tobacco, and drug paraphernalia in the Tenderloin neighborhood. City Attorney David Chiu filed the lawsuit, citing complaints and an undercover operation that led to the seizure of drugs and weapons. The city seeks a one-year closure and civil penalties.
